Engine |
|
Engine type | diesel |
Engine capacity, cm³ | 1248 |
Boost type | turbocharging |
Maximum power, hp/kW at rpm | 75 / 55 at 4000 |
Maximum torque, N*m at rpm | 190 at 1750 |
Cylinder arrangement | in-line |
Number of cylinders | 4 |
Number of valves per cylinder | 4 |
Engine power supply system | engine with undivided combustion chambers (direct fuel injection) |
Compression ratio | 17.6 |
Cylinder diameter and piston stroke, mm | 69.6 × 82 |
General information |
|
Brand country | Italy |
Car class | A |
Number of doors | 3 |
Performance indicators |
|
Fuel consumption, l city / highway / combined | 5.3 / 3.6 / 4.2 |
Fuel type | diesel fuel |
Maximum speed, km/h | 165 |
Acceleration to 100 km/h, s | 12.5 |
Security |
|
Safety assessment | 5 |
Rating name | Euro NCAP |
Sizes in mm |
|
Length | 3546 |
Width | 1627 |
Height | 1488 |
Wheelbase | 2300 |
Ground clearance | 140 |
Front track width | 1413 |
Rear track width | 1408 |
Wheel size | 175 / 65 / R14 185 / 55 / R15 |
Suspension and brakes |
|
Type of front suspension | independent, spring |
Type of rear suspension | semi-independent, torsion |
Front brakes | disc |
Rear brakes | drum |
Transmission |
|
Transmission | mechanical |
Number of gears | 5 |
Drive type | front |
Volume and weight |
|
Fuel tank capacity, l | 35 |
Curb weight, kg | 1055 |
Trunk volume min/max, l | 185 / 550 |
The Fiat 500, particularly the 1.2 MT (75 hp) cabriolet 500C model, is a charming and iconic vehicle that combines Italian design flair with practical urban functionality. Produced between 2007 and 2015, this car has become a symbol of style and efficiency in the compact car segment. With its retro-inspired design, convertible top, and efficient diesel engine, the Fiat 500C offers a unique driving experience that appeals to city dwellers and style-conscious drivers alike.
Under the hood, the Fiat 500C is powered by a 1.2-liter turbocharged diesel engine, delivering 75 horsepower and 190 Nm of torque. While it may not be the fastest car on the road, with an acceleration time of 12.5 seconds to reach 100 km/h and a top speed of 165 km/h, it excels in fuel efficiency. The car boasts impressive fuel consumption figures of 5.3 liters per 100 km in the city, 3.6 liters on the highway, and a combined average of 4.2 liters. This makes it an economical choice for daily commuting and long-distance travel.
The Fiat 500C features a distinctive cabriolet body style, with a retractable soft top that adds a touch of open-air freedom to your drive. Its compact dimensions—3546 mm in length, 1627 mm in width, and 1488 mm in height—make it ideal for navigating tight city streets and parking in confined spaces. Despite its small size, the car offers a surprisingly spacious interior and a versatile trunk with a capacity ranging from 185 to 550 liters, depending on the rear seat configuration.
The Fiat 500C is equipped with a 5-speed manual transmission and front-wheel drive, providing a responsive and engaging driving experience. The suspension system, featuring independent front springs and a semi-independent torsion rear setup, ensures a comfortable ride even on uneven surfaces. The car’s ground clearance of 140 mm and well-balanced track widths (1413 mm front and 1408 mm rear) contribute to its stable handling and maneuverability.
Safety is a strong suit for the Fiat 500C, as evidenced by its 5-star Euro NCAP safety rating. The car comes equipped with front disc brakes and rear drum brakes, offering reliable stopping power. Its lightweight curb weight of 1055 kg further enhances its agility and safety performance. The inclusion of modern safety features ensures peace of mind for both the driver and passengers.
